Scrubs used to be utilitarian at best, ugly and shapeless at worst. Today, scrubs come in a variety of styles and designs, meaning anyone can find a fit and color they like.

One of the nice things about being a nurse is being able to dress comfortably for work. Scrubs make life easier and are without doubt so much more comfortable than being required to wear formal work attire. With as much as nurses do, being on the go, moving and lifting, and generally being active almost non-stop, not at least being in comfortable clothes would be cruel. Plus, scrubs are the most practical attire available.

When you shop for scrubs, you have several factors to consider – durability fit and price will undoubtedly play a role in your decision. Unlike the old days, nurses now have tons of options to choose from. It’s not just more brands, but more colors, patterns, styles and fits. Modern scrubs are fashionable without sacrificing comfort or practicality.

With more options comes the obvious problem of wading through all that is available to find what is right for you. Here we have included our five favorite options to help make the search a little easier.

 

Cherokee

With several different styles, Cherokee is one of the best known brands you can find when it comes to scrubs. Cherokee is noted for durable construction from sturdy materials that do not sacrifice comfort. If you are looking for basic style scrubs from a company with a track record for quality at an affordable price, Cherokee is possibly your best bet.

 

Dickies

Dickies has a long history producing scrubs and an excellent reputation for quality. Over the years, Dickies evolved from a few basic styles to a line with not only options for colors and prints, but fabrics and fits as well. Dickies is one of the most recognized, and trusted, names in scrubs.

 

Grey’s Anatomy

Inspired by the TV show bearing the same name, these scrubs are a bit pricier than most competitors, but not so much so as to be unreasonable by any means. These scrubs are made to be durable and comfortable with a signature style slimming effect that helps you show off your figure without losing comfort.

 

IguanaMed

IguanaMed is not as well-known as many other brands, but that won’t be true for long. For a relatively new brand, IguanaMed can boast an impressive roster of satisfied customers who have fallen in love with the sporty style material they use to produce a very stretchy and highly breathable garment. These are more expensive scrubs than most, but people that have used them swear by their quality and comfort.

 

Koi

Koi is known for outside the box designs on very durable and comfortable materials. Koi isn’t for everyone as they are very different, yet still fashionable, but their quality is never in question. Despite rising in popularity very quickly, their price is still quite affordable.
